About

To celebrate the changing of seasons and the Lunar New Year of the Horse, participants will be looking at Xu Beihong's glorious ink paintings of wild horses in motion. Using image transfer and the more traditional Chinese materials of Ink Stone and rice paper, children will recreate these spirited and passionate drawings on a hanging scroll. We will also look at the incredible, 'Kelpies' sculpture by Andy Scott and recreate these magnificent beasts in clay.

* This is a drop-off class
